Matthew Merced

Matthew Merced, Psy.D., is a licensed psychologist. He earned a doctorate in clinical psychology from George Washington University in Washington, D.C, and currently maintains an independent practice in psychotherapy, assessment, and consultation. He has taught graduate courses in developmental psychology, psychological assessment, history of psychology, basic/advanced clinical skills, and psychoanalytic psychology. He has published extensively on clinical topics, including: dreaming, treating patients with borderline personality disorder, psychotherapy change mechanisms, “choking” under pressure, and medically unexplained somatic symptoms. He has also published on professional topics such as clinical supervision and the evolution of training programs for clinical psychologists.
